Abstract

With the rapid development of digital humanities, some digital humanities platforms have been successfully developed to support digital humanities research for humanists. However, most of them have still not provided a friendly digital reading environment and practicable digital humanities analysis tools to support humanists on interpreting texts and exploring characters' social network relationship. Moreover, the advancement of digitization technologies for the retrieval and use of Chinese ancient books is arising an unprecedented challenge and opportunity due to the development of international Chinese study. For these reasons, this paper presents a Chinese ancient books digital humanities research platform (CABDHRP) to support historical Chinese studies. In addition to providing digital archives, digital reading, basic search, and advanced search functions for Chinese ancient books, this platform still provides two novel functions that can more effectively support digital humanities research including an automatic text annotation system (ATAS) for interpreting texts and a character social network relationship map tool (CSNRMT) which can show the character relationships as a knowledge graph with triples containing two character names and their corresponding relationship attribute for exploring characters' social network relationships. This study adopted DSpace, an open-source institutional repository system, to serve as a digital archives system for archiving scanned images, metadata, and full texts to develop the CABDHRP for supporting digital humanities research. To understand the research participants' perception when interpreting the historical texts and character social network relationships with the support of ATAS and CSNRMT, the semi-structured interviews with 21 research participants were preceded. An automatic text annotation system (ATAS) embedded in the reading interface of CABDHRP can collect resources from different databases through linked data (LD) for automatically annotating ancient texts to support digital humanities research. Additionally, the CSNRMT provided by the CABDHRP can semi-automatically identify characters' names based on Chinese word segmentation technology and humanists' support to confirm and analyze characters' social network relationships from Chinese ancient books based on visualizing characters' social networks as a knowledge graph. The CABDHRP not only can stimulate humanists to explore new viewpoints in a humanistic research, but also can promote the public to emerge the learning interest and awareness of Chinese ancient books.
